如何在web视频会议系统中实现实时数据可视化功能?
随着互联网技术的不断发展,视频会议系统已经成为现代远程办公的重要工具。在众多功能中,实时数据可视化功能尤为重要。它可以帮助用户实时了解会议过程中的各项数据,提高工作效率。那么,如何在web视频会议系统中实现实时数据可视化功能呢?以下将为您详细介绍。
一、技术选型
- 前端技术:使用HTML5、CSS3和JavaScript等前端技术,构建一个响应式的用户界面。
- 后端技术:选择合适的服务器端语言,如Java、Python或Node.js,实现数据采集、处理和传输。
- 图表库:引入ECharts、Highcharts等成熟的图表库,实现数据可视化展示。
二、数据采集与处理
- 数据采集:通过Web API接口,实时获取会议过程中的各项数据,如参会人数、发言时长、互动次数等。
- 数据处理:对采集到的数据进行清洗、过滤和格式化,确保数据准确无误。
三、数据可视化展示
- 实时图表:使用图表库绘制实时图表,如柱状图、折线图、饼图等,展示参会人数、发言时长、互动次数等数据。
- 动态地图:利用百度地图、高德地图等API,将参会人员地理位置实时展示在地图上。
- 数据报表:生成数据报表,如参会人员名单、发言次数排名等,方便用户查阅。
四、案例分析
以某知名企业为例,该公司采用实时数据可视化功能,实现了以下效果:
- 提高会议效率:通过实时了解参会人数、发言时长等数据,主持人可以更好地掌控会议节奏,提高会议效率。
- 优化团队协作:通过展示参会人员地理位置,方便团队成员进行线上协作,提高团队凝聚力。
- 数据分析与决策:通过对会议数据的分析,企业可以了解员工工作状态,为决策提供依据。
五、总结
在web视频会议系统中实现实时数据可视化功能,可以帮助用户实时了解会议过程中的各项数据,提高工作效率。通过合理的技术选型、数据采集与处理以及数据可视化展示,可以实现一个功能完善、性能稳定的实时数据可视化系统。
猜你喜欢:手机看国外直播用什么加速器